Children’s Sunday School Lead Teacher
General Description:
Join our vibrant community as a Sunday School Lead Teacher, where your passion for nurturing young minds and fostering spiritual growth will make a lasting impact. This dynamic role offers the opportunity to lead engaging Bible lessons, create a welcoming environment for children, model the love of Jesus Christ, and inspire faith-based learning and community.
Essential Job Functions:
Coordinate Sunday School for ages pre-K through 5th grade during the calendar school year.
Lead Sunday sessions using provided curriculum, approved resources, incorporating crafts, games, and music.
Foster a safe, welcoming, and inclusive environment where children feel valued and supported.
Collaborate with church staff.
Foster relationships with families through effective communication, newsletters, record keeping.
Recruit and train volunteers to fill supporting roles in all children’s ministries.
Assist with summer programming as requested/needed.
Knowledge, Skills, and abilities:
Vibrant and growing Christian faith.
Must love and relate well with all children.
Possess knowledge of child development, including children with special needs, and classroom management skills.
Possess excellent communication and creative relational skills using appropriate mediums.
Possess strong organizational and administrative skills.
Education and experience:
Must be a person of Christian faith, have a passion for children and families, be a team player, and be self-motivated.
Must have experience in Children’s Christian Education, Elementary Education, or Child Care.
Additional Job Requirements:
Approximately 5 hours/week, including Sundays, variable between 9am - 12pm. Additional flexible hours as needed.
Follow policies and procedures in accordance with Grace First Lutheran Church.
Conduct oneself in the best interest of children, in accordance with and in support of Grace First Lutheran’s mission and vision.
Submit to and pass background screening.
Compensation: $20-25/hr, depending on experience.
